Once you have one of those adapters, you simply plug it in to a spare USB port on your Windows laptop or desktop, and then press and hold the pairing button on the side until the light starts blinking. It's a proprietary dongle Microsoft makes that pairs to the controller using a dedicated wireless connection. If you are one of the people without one of the Bluetooth equipped Xbox controllers, or you have a PC without Bluetooth, you're going to need the Xbox wireless adapter. If you have an older Xbox One wireless controller (or a PC without Bluetooth) Simply click on the Xbox wireless controller in that devices list, and within a second or two it'll be connected and the light on behind the 'X' will be solid.

That's an important distinction because the older wireless controller - with shiny plastic around the 'X' home button - doesn't have Bluetooth, and can only pair to a dedicated receiver.įear not if you have this controller - or a laptop without Bluetooth - we'll show you how to use your controller this way too. It's worth noting your process depends on whether you have Bluetooth on your desktop or laptop Windows 10 machine, and whether or not you have the newer wireless controllers or the older model. If you prefer playing with a controller over a keyboard and mouse, either because you find it easier, or because your laptop's keyboard doesn't have enough key travel or feedback, you'll want to continue using your Xbox controller on your PC too.
